Version
Big-Fi
DUBROOM
MP3 ARTIST REVIEW |
They're
very much a 21th Century act, and not just
because of the fact that Version Big-Fi was
born in 2006. The progressive UK based DUB
collective is determined to do their part in
taking Reggae Music into this century and
they're doing it, too!
All kinds
of digital technologies and possibilities
are used to express their works of DUB Art,
everything in the Punky Reggae tradition
that so many in the UK have been influenced
by.
Pure
energy, pure niceness!

VERSION
BIG-FI -DUB COLLIDE HYBRIDIZE
DUBROOM
MP3 ALBUM REVIEW |
WWW,
June 2009 - In part two of their
"Collide Hybridize" double album,
the UK based DUB collective take their
riddims for a Double DUB tour. The result?
Over 40 minutes of double layered echoings,
weird transformations and other mystic
studio productions.
When it
comes to DUB, Version Big-Fi must be
credited with not only an original approach,
but also with a progressiveness which might
very well turn out to be heralding a new
style within the disciple or remixing Drum
and Bass driven music.
